| Subject: cifs: Fix stack out-of-bounds in smb{2,3}_create_lease_buf() |
| MIME-Version: 1.0 |
| Content-Type: text/plain; charset=UTF-8 |
| Content-Transfer-Encoding: 8bit |
| |
| commit 729c0c9dd55204f0c9a823ac8a7bfa83d36c7e78 upstream. |
| |
| smb{2,3}_create_lease_buf() store a lease key in the lease |
| context for later usage on a lease break. |
| |
| In most paths, the key is currently sourced from data that |
| happens to be on the stack near local variables for oplock in |
| SMB2_open() callers, e.g. from open_shroot(), whereas |
| smb2_open_file() properly allocates space on its stack for it. |
| |
| The address of those local variables holding the oplock is then |
| passed to create_lease_buf handlers via SMB2_open(), and 16 |
| bytes near oplock are used. This causes a stack out-of-bounds |
| access as reported by KASAN on SMB2.1 and SMB3 mounts (first |
| out-of-bounds access is shown here): |

| Lease keys are however already generated and stored in fid data |
| on open and create paths: pass them down to the lease context |
| creation handlers and use them. |
